Title: The Innovative Contributions of Eleftherios Mylonakis
Introduction
Eleftherios Mylonakis is a distinguished inventor based in Providence, Rhode Island, known for his significant contributions to the field of medicine. With twelve patents to his name, Mylonakis has been at the forefront of developing innovative solutions for combating bacterial infections.
Latest Patents
Among his latest inventions are antibiotic compounds aimed at treating bacterial infections effectively. His recent patent focuses on auranofin-releasing antibacterial and antibiofilm polyurethane intravascular catheter coatings. This invention harnesses the antimicrobial properties of auranofin, an antirheumatic drug, to enhance the efficacy of catheter coatings against infection-causing bacteria, thereby improving patient outcomes and safety.
Career Highlights
Mylonakis has a noteworthy career with affiliations to prominent medical institutions, including The General Hospital Corporation and Rhode Island Hospital, which is a Lifespan partner. His work in these organizations showcases his commitment to integrating research with clinical applications to address critical healthcare challenges.
Collaborations
Throughout his career, Eleftherios Mylonakis has collaborated with esteemed colleagues, including Frederick M. Ausubel and Wooseong Kim. These partnerships have bolstered his research and development efforts, contributing to the successful innovation of medical technologies and solutions.
